About Copa America
Football in South America includes the Copa America, a cup competition whose data is collected here. 2019 is the edition documented here. The scoring race was won by Paolo Guerrero (Peru), with 3 goals. Across 18 matches played, the competition averaged 2.6 goals per game. Home wins accounted for 22% of results, with 33% draws and 44% away wins.
